Yesterday was what's becoming an unofficial NFL Holiday for free agents, called 'Tryout Tuesday'. It's the first Tuesday after the week one games are completed, when teams bring in free agents they're interested in because their contracts won't be guaranteed like they would have if they'd been on the roster for the opening game. The Titans worked out 6 DEs, and former Titans Jacob Ford and Dominique Edison worked out for Detroit and Houston respectively.
